The following function represents the value of a house after x years: f(x) = 242,000(0.96)x What does 0.96 represent?
9966 [12]

Because the 0.96 is less than 1, it means that the house loses value over the years.

Convert 0.96 to a percent: 0.96 = 96%

100% - 96% = 4%

The house loses 4% of it's value every year.

Adam is going to cook a turkey for 14 people and wants to allow 3/4 lb of turkey for each person. 1lb = 450g
Zarrin [17]
(You forgot to add the question, but I guess you want to know the mass of the turkey for 14 people :p )
By hypothesis, 1 lb = 450g. Adam wants that each of the 14 person, get 3/4 lb. Let x be the mass of 3/4 lb in grams, using the rule of three:

1 lb --> 450g
3/4 lb --> x

x = 3/4 * 450 = 337.5
So 3/4 lb = 337.5 g

Adam wants to cook for 14 people and wants to allow 3/4 lb of turkey for each person, so 337.5 for each.
So to know the total mass of the turkey, you multiply the mass for one person by the total  number of people:
337.5 * 14 = 4725
So the mass of the turkey for 14 people is 4725g, or 10.5 lb (3/4 * 14)
